Transaction f88e0c25e5a1423247140ca6631d4249587abefa7e76339b1c7d752d0b51fe96
1 Input
1 Output
-
f88e0c25e5a1423247140ca6631d4249587abefa7e76339b1c7d752d0b51fe96:0
- value
- 4527258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 627e1ae9f2e717a4d14808cdc97a452c9c7a2712 OP_EQUAL
- address
- 3AfoDHGf1vjFfY24wBJW5xLMryZV69F9yn